Updated by Bash Shell over 13 years ago

So what does the parameter inheritance model look like now?

Global->Domain->Hostgroup->OS->Host?

Actions #5

Updated by Ohad Levy over 13 years ago

Bash Shell wrote:

So what does the parameter inheritance model look like now?

Global->Domain->Hostgroup->OS->Host?

Its Global->Domain->OS->Hostgroup->Host?
I don't mind lowering the OS level if it makes more sense
